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Операционные системы > Софт
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 12.07.2008, 18:56   #1
p8n
 
Регистрация: 12.07.2008
Сообщений: 6
По умолчанию тест-программа, извлечение вопросов.

Доброго времени всем.
нужна помощь по одной олдскульной проге, запускается из-под доса)
во-первых хотел бы узнать как определить на чем была написана прога?
а во-вторых все-таки как-нибудь вытащить из неё вопросы в любом читаемом текстовом формате...

программа предельно простая
1) предлагает выбрать тест который вы хотите пройти
2) 10 вопрос, на каждый по 4-6 вариантов ответов. (даже проблем с правильными ответами нет, т.к. после неправильного ответа программа показывает какой был верный)
3) программа ссылается на папку каждого из тестов, в ней пару графических вопросов есть в формате, который фотошоп успешно прочитал), а вот с текстовыми вопросами - трабла, они там безформатные, и текстовым редактором их не возьмешь...
главная проблема в том, что там огромное кол-во вопросов (по моим приблизительным подсчетам на каждый раздел теста по 100-150, а разделов ЦЕЛЫХ ЧЕТЫРЕ *проорал как антоша уральский* )))))
в свое время програмировал на турбо паскале, он тоже не понимает этого формата...

надеюсь на какие-нибудь ваши реккомендации и подсказки.
p8n вне форума Ответить с цитированием
Старый 12.07.2008, 19:42   #2
Alter
Старожил
 
Аватар для Alter
 
Регистрация: 06.08.2007
Сообщений: 2,239
По умолчанию

пробуй редактором ресуросов поглядеть Exe, а ещё можно через 16-ый редактор посмотреть Exe и файлы.
Alter вне форума Ответить с цитированием
Старый 12.07.2008, 20:11   #3
p8n
 
Регистрация: 12.07.2008
Сообщений: 6
По умолчанию

попробовал редакторы
eXeScope
XN Resource Editor
и Restorator 2007

не открывают стартовые ярлыки и файлы которые используется как базы данных (
p8n вне форума Ответить с цитированием
Старый 12.07.2008, 21:57   #4
Alter
Старожил
 
Аватар для Alter
 
Регистрация: 06.08.2007
Сообщений: 2,239
По умолчанию

программа консольная или оконая? Всю информацию для работы, программа берёт из файлов, так?
Вопросы в файлах без расширений, можно их поглядеть тут?
Alter вне форума Ответить с цитированием
Старый 12.07.2008, 22:46   #5
p8n
 
Регистрация: 12.07.2008
Сообщений: 6
По умолчанию

я её запускаю через dosbox (ярлык start) и там она у меня оконная, а вобще вроде должна быть неоконной)

Последний раз редактировалось p8n; 13.07.2008 в 00:36.
p8n вне форума Ответить с цитированием
Старый 12.07.2008, 23:16   #6
Alter
Старожил
 
Аватар для Alter
 
Регистрация: 06.08.2007
Сообщений: 2,239
По умолчанию

мда, по моему там зашифрованно. Смотрел в папках файлы без расширений, зато в каждом из них повторяются идентичные строчки текста, лишь местами разный. Курсор мыши вообще НЕВИДНО, а то что пищит в конце Бесит.
Например(файл OF1 из папки SKK):
pi312#aujs<2
`xum;3.1-_ull_ulljtbg_qg233/qfz

`rvx;6
pi313#aujs<2
`xum;3.1-_ull_ulljtbg_qg234/qfz

`rvx;4

Вопросы и ответы в одном файле хранит?
Если зашифрованно, то врятли получиться вытянуть, незная к чему относиться.
Alter вне форума Ответить с цитированием
Старый 13.07.2008, 00:31   #7
p8n
 
Регистрация: 12.07.2008
Сообщений: 6
По умолчанию

ну я так понял что какраз там и есть в этой проге их алгоритм шифрования. вроде как он при запуске обращается дополнительно к keyrus.

пс в ручную уже для второй лабы вытащил примерно 90%, сума сойти можно)))
p8n вне форума Ответить с цитированием
Старый 13.07.2008, 01:34   #8
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,238
Радость

Как говорил один известный персонаж - "- подумаешь, бином ньютона!"... :-))
нет, ну мне просто интересно, на что расчитывают люди, применяющие такую детскую шифрацию?!?!

desh_aos.rar - программа раскодирования.
desh_aos_src.rar - исходные тексты (на Delphi)

сразу скажу - в программе раскодирования минимальный функционал...
и сделана топорно - лишь бы работало...

p.s. если интересно, то исходная программа была написана на Turbo-C 2.0
Вложения
Тип файла: rar desh_aos.rar (138.4 Кб, 34 просмотров)
Тип файла: rar desh_aos_src.rar (1.7 Кб, 37 просмотров)
Serge_Bliznykov вне форума Ответить с цитированием
Старый 13.07.2008, 01:37   #9
Serge_Bliznykov
Старожил
 
Регистрация: 09.01.2008
Сообщений: 26,238
По умолчанию

ещё добавлю - алгоритм расшифровки заключается в отнимании от кода символов последовательно минус три, минус два, минус один, минус один и далее по кругу (опять минус три, минус два....)
Жутко сложное шифрование, потребовался криптоанализ... ;-)
Serge_Bliznykov вне форума Ответить с цитированием
Старый 13.07.2008, 21:26   #10
p8n
 
Регистрация: 12.07.2008
Сообщений: 6
По умолчанию

благодарю, чекни приват)
p8n в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
тест-программа на Delphi anser Фриланс 19 11.11.2009 22:30
Программа-тест в Delphi) скиньте))а то програмку здавать преподу надо,и самой хочется понять Delphi Верчик Помощь студентам 9 02.03.2009 17:46
программа тест deadh5n1 Помощь студентам 1 12.12.2007 17:12
Извлечение иконки из dll JSM Общие вопросы Delphi 2 29.06.2007 21:32
Тест-программа с radiobutton,group KlErik Общие вопросы Delphi 1 01.02.2007 10:55